Comparison Summary

1. Specifications Comparison

Here's a detailed comparison of the Xiaomi Mi 11 Pro and the Samsung Galaxy A22 5G, focusing on practical implications:

Design

FeatureXiaomi Mi 11 ProSamsung Galaxy A22 5GPractical Impact
Dimensions164.3 x 74.6 x 8.5 mm167.2 x 76.4 x 9 mmA22 5G is slightly larger and thicker, may feel less comfortable in hand. Mi 11 Pro is more compact and ergonomic.
Weight208g203gA22 5G is marginally lighter; difference may be hard to perceive during daily usage.

Display

FeatureXiaomi Mi 11 ProSamsung Galaxy A22 5GPractical Impact
Size6.81"6.6"Mi 11 Pro provides a slightly larger viewing area, better for media consumption and multitasking.
Resolution1440 x 32001080 x 2400Mi 11 Pro offers significantly sharper images and text; noticeable improvement in visual clarity.
PPI515399Mi 11 Pro will look much crisper, especially for small text and detailed images.
TechnologyAMOLEDTFT LCDMi 11 Pro will have much richer blacks, better contrast, more vivid colors, and better viewing angles.
Refresh Rate120Hz90HzMi 11 Pro will have smoother scrolling, gaming, and animations.
Brightness1700 nits0 nitsMi 11 Pro offers superior outdoor visibility in bright conditions; A22 5G's brightness is not available in provided specs which makes it difficult to assess its outdoor visibility,

Performance

FeatureXiaomi Mi 11 ProSamsung Galaxy A22 5GPractical Impact
ChipsetSnapdragon 888 (5 nm)Dimensity 700 (7 nm)Mi 11 Pro will offer significantly faster performance, better for demanding apps, heavy multitasking, and high-end gaming.
AnTuTu Score854,267379,800Mi 11 Pro offers a substantially better overall performance experience. Can handle complex tasks with ease and provides smoother gameplay.
GPUAdreno 660Mali-G57 MC2Mi 11 Pro will handle graphics-intensive tasks significantly better than the A22 5G

Camera

FeatureXiaomi Mi 11 ProSamsung Galaxy A22 5GPractical Impact
Main Camera50MP, f/1.95, 1/1.12", 1.40µm pixel size48MP, f/1.8, 1/2", 0.80µm pixel sizeMi 11 Pro will capture more detailed images with superior low-light performance due to larger sensor and pixel size.
Selfie Camera20MP, f/2.3, 1/3.4", 0.80µm pixel size8MP, f/2.0, pixel size unavailableMi 11 Pro takes much higher resolution selfies with better detail; A22 5G has a wider aperture for slightly better low-light selfies
Wide Angle Lens13MP, f/2.2, 1/3.06", 1.12µm pixel size5MP, f/2.2, pixel size unavailableMi 11 Pro will capture significantly higher resolution wide-angle photos with better detail and clarity.
Portrait Mode (Depth)Not present5MP, f/2.4, pixel size unavailableA22 5G has a dedicated depth sensor that provides better portrait mode images; Mi 11 Pro relies on software for portrait mode effects
Telephoto + Macro8MP, 1/4.4", 1.00µm pixel sizeNot presentMi 11 Pro has a dedicated telephoto and macro lens, offering optical zoom and close-up shooting capabilities; A22 5G lacks both these capabilities.
Video RecordingUp to 8K@24fps with HDR, EISUp to 1152p@30fpsMi 11 Pro can shoot higher resolution videos with better stabilization and overall quality.
DxOMark Score124 (Mobile), 118 (Photo), 132 (Video)48 (Mobile), 0 (Photo), 0 (Video)Mi 11 Pro offers a far superior overall camera experience based on dxomark tests results, and performs better in both photo and video.

Battery

FeatureXiaomi Mi 11 ProSamsung Galaxy A22 5GPractical Impact
Capacity5000mAh5000mAhBoth will likely have similar battery life under typical use.
Charging67W fast charging, 67W Wireless, 10W reverse wireless15W fast chargingMi 11 Pro charges much faster (both wired and wireless) and can charge other devices wirelessly.
FeaturesReverse charging, Non-removable, 67W wireless charging, 10W reverse-wireless chargingNon-removableMi 11 Pro has more versatile charging options.

2. Key Differences Analysis

Xiaomi Mi 11 Pro Advantages:

  • Superior Display: Much higher resolution, AMOLED technology, higher refresh rate, and significantly higher brightness results in a noticeably sharper, more vibrant, and more readable screen, especially in bright sunlight.
  • Significantly Better Performance: The Snapdragon 888 chipset offers substantially higher performance for gaming, multitasking, and demanding applications.
  • Advanced Camera System: Better image quality with its larger sensor, higher resolution lenses, and inclusion of optical zoom and macro capabilities, supported by superior video recording capabilities.
  • Faster Charging: Significantly faster wired and wireless charging, and the inclusion of reverse wireless charging enhances convenience.
  • Premium Build: Gorilla Glass Victus provides much better screen protection than the unknown screen protection on A22 5G.
  • Advanced connectivity: Supports WiFi 6 and more comprehensive GPS systems and a newer version of Bluetooth.
  • Superior Audio: Features Hi-Res audio and stereo speakers.

Samsung Galaxy A22 5G Advantages:

  • Depth Sensor: Dedicated depth sensor for more accurate portrait mode photos.
  • Newer Android Version: Can be upgraded to Android 13.
  • Side-mounted Fingerprint Sensor: Some users prefer this placement over traditional in-display sensors
  • Marginally lighter The difference is not major but it's lighter.

Trade-offs:

  • The Xiaomi Mi 11 Pro is heavier and slightly less comfortable to hold compared to A22 5G
  • The A22 5G has a significantly weaker camera system and a TFT LCD screen, which is less vibrant, less accurate, and less energy-efficient than AMOLED.
  • A22 5G lacks many features such as wireless charging, a proper telephoto lens and high resolution video recording.
